The Dead Life podcast takes you into the world of the after-life. Allison DuBois is the world-renowned medium that had the hit NBC show "Medium" based on her life and work. Each week she will be talking to guests touched by death and find out what they've learned about the afterlife. She'll also chat with those who are gifted at looking into people's souls and their futures to help listeners understand their own gifts. About Allison: She's a New York Time's Best-Selling author of 6 books on life after death chronicling some of the moving readings and paranormal experiences she's had throughout her life. She spent 20 years assisting law enforcement on murders in her spare time and families on missing person's cases.© Allison DuBois スピリチュアリティ

    This week on The Dead Life, Allison DuBois sits down with spiritual astrologer, master hypnotherapist, and author Marvin Wilkerson for an eye-opening conversation about karmic astrology, subconscious programming, past-life regression, epigenetics, and healing the wounds we carry from childhood, family patterns, and even previous lifetimes.

    Marvin shares how our earliest experiences shape the beliefs that quietly drive our relationships, success, fears, and sense of purpose, and why healing your “inner child” may be the key to discovering your authentic self.

    In Part 1, you’ll learn:

    • How childhood programming shapes adult relationships
    • What karmic astrology can reveal about your soul’s purpose
    • The connection between family trauma and epigenetics
    • Why imagination may be your greatest spiritual power
    • How unresolved wounds from the past continue showing up in the present

    In this episode of The Dead Life, Allison DuBois answers real listener questions that blur the line between the physical world and the spiritual one.

    A caller shares a chilling experience, loud knocking on a bathroom door with no one there. Was it a loved one trying to communicate… or something else entirely? Allison breaks down what these signs could mean, and why not every unexplained moment is paranormal.

    The episode also explores:

    • Whether relationships carry over into the afterlife
    • What happens to unresolved family conflict after death
    • How grief can affect spiritual sensitivity
    • The difference between emotional, psychological, and spiritual influences

    In a powerful second call, a listener asks about a young man struggling with suicidal thoughts. Allison offers grounded guidance on mental health, environment, and the importance of building purpose and connection.

    This episode is both deeply emotional and thought-provoking, blending spirituality with real-world insight.
